Make creating a balanced short break work in practice

An itinerary for Solio Game Reserve should use anchor experiences rather than a crowded hourly schedule. Give the main activity the best part of the day, place meals and transfers around it, then leave one flexible period for rest, weather or an unexpected local recommendation.

For creating a balanced short break, count nights as carefully as days. A late arrival and early departure can turn a two-night stay into one useful day. Build the schedule from actual arrival and departure times, not simply the number printed on the itinerary heading.

Choose a useful base and transport plan

Ask whether quoted transport is private or shared, whether waiting time is included and which costs remain payable locally. In Solio Game Reserve, the correct vehicle may be determined by road, group size, luggage or activity equipment rather than appearance alone.

Budget for the complete experience

Do not compare totals without comparing scope. One offer may include guiding, meals, transfers and access while another lists only accommodation. Ask every provider to state what is not included. This makes the true cost of creating a balanced short break much easier to judge.

What to confirm before paying

Before paying, confirm the exact dates, traveller names, room arrangement, pickup point, vehicle or boat type, activity duration, meal plan, guide language, cancellation terms and balance deadline. Keep the final version in one email thread so that changes are visible.

  • Exact dates and usable time in Solio Game Reserve
  • Arrival and departure points with realistic buffers
  • Named accommodation and room arrangement
  • Transport type, pickup details and luggage plan
  • Included meals, guiding, access and activity charges
  • Cancellation terms, payment schedule and emergency contact
